Extjs 4 ajax download file

Net mvc, you just can return a json object but not a file, if you want to do that, you need to create and save the file in server and return its path to ajax, after that, you can call a redirect link for download the file, because this is a temp file. A while ago, i tried to create a reusable file upload management panel for the internal intranet system. Ajax to communicate with serverside code or service in the same domain. Tomorrow start weekend but there are not success in my work, since the beginning of the week. The form contains a file field that needs to be uploaded.

Net part 5 asynchronous file upload when talking about file upload, we know that we have fileupload control, the file upload is done through a post back, this does not quite fit into our ajax web applications in terms of following deficiencies. These tutorials teach you how to set up ext js development environments, object oriented programming with ext js, components, layouts, mvc etc. To start viewing messages, select the forum that you want to visit from the selection below. Extjs file upload panel elvis is still in the building. A file browser with spring 3 serverside in the folds. The above code has been working fine in the case when the file is created physically at the server. Extjs 4 downloading a file through ajax call stack overflow. Basics section covers the basics of ext js, which is valid with ext js 4, 5 and 6. Here, you will learn javascript application framework ext js step by step. For any web application, data resides at the server and once the page is loaded, the data should be accessed from the server with the help of. However, i need to then convert this blob back into a file, else it just. The fact is that my boss want the file to be downloaded directly and not through a. Thus, i use an ajax request to get a blob file from the php database connection. Extjs 4 ajax request and response example using java servlet.

Contribute to xantusextjsgpl development by creating an account on github. This is the biggest upgrade weve ever made to ext js and we think youre going to love it. Direct, you can expose a list of serverside classes that can be called directly from the clientside code, making the process of building asynchronous javascript and xml ajax. Lets see today how to use extjs file component to upload file on server. Today is five day, when i try to download my file from server with extjs using. They are broken down into sections, where each section contains a number of related topics that are packed with easy to understand. Direct, a feature of the extjs javascript framework that was introduced in version 3. Ive set isupload to true, even set the content type to multipartformdata. Many a times we find a need to download a file on doing a ajax post request. Net mvc, you just can return a json object but not a file, if you want to do that, you need to create and save the file in server and return its path to ajax, after that, you can call a redirect link for download the file, because this is a temp file, so you should need to delete it after download.

Uploading a file selected by filefield using extjs ajax. A file browser with spring 3 serverside i recently needed to create a file browser to access log files for my application. Jan 09, 2016 i need to create a extjs button for downloading files from time to time. Add the following code to method and invoke this for button action. If you simply have an extjs4 button and try to open a file download via js, you will have low browser support due to popup blockers, etc. This downloads the file directly insteadof opening in new tab. Download file from servlet with ajax today is five day, when i try to download my file from server with extjs using. This tutorial shows how to make an ajax request to download a file, and showing the download percentage completed. It enables you to create the best crossplatform applications using nothing but a browser, and has a phenomenal api. Extjs 4 has a very handy file component which can be used to upload files to server. If youre thinking of styling a link like an extjs 4 button try it, if you got an hour. Extjs 4 ajax request and response example using java servlet and json ajax stand for asynchronous javascript and xml. Connection which is main class to setup a connection. Download file from servlet with ajax hello everybody.

So i ended up making an extension from a grid panel with dnd and multiple files upload field. In this example, well improve our extjs 4 model to include an association that it will read from xml produced by ajax call to asp. No matter what i try, the form simply posts the value of the form field ex. While it is indeed clientside, i can use ajax to send and receive data to and from a php file that connects to a database. Sencha touch provides xhr2 configuration to work with ajax and ajax2 development. Uploading a file selected by filefield using extjs ajax request hi all, this is my first question on sencha forums i am using extjs 4. Easytouse administration interface based on ajax using ext js built for internationalisation. It may have its own reasons like showing the download progress of the file in the applicatons ui itself. Jan 03, 2020 it may have its own reasons like showing the download progress of the file in the applicatons ui itself. However, i need to then convert this blob back into a file, else it just looks like encoded text, and offer it to the end client.

Thus, is there a way to download a f ile using ajax when the file is not present at the server physically. The extension is derived from the original work of highcharts extjs adapter with significant modifications. The following code used to download the file using extjs 5 or 6. Downloading file using ajax and jquery after submitting. This is useful if you have a web application where the user never navigates away from the page and everything works over ajax. Request if this is your first visit, you may have to register before you can post. Although highstock shares the same apis and similar configs as the highcharts, i tried my best to change as little as possible in terms of usage. Force download file from server if this is your first visit, you may have to register before you can post. Contribute to loianeextjs4 mvcajaxxmlform development by creating an account on github.

This tutorial will walk you through out how to use the ext js 4 file upload field in the front end and spring mvc 3 in the back end this tutorial is also an update for the tutorial ajax file. The application is already on production a few years ago and now i have to make evolution maintenance. Ajax is not a technology in itself, it is a way of developing web applications that combines. So i had to make sure that the file is available server. Advanced section covers tutorials on crud operations, grid paging, batch sync etc. The fact is that my boss want the file to be downloaded directly and not through a link in an alert. Read download file report abuse ext js in action, second edition amazon web services are part of the reason ext js stands out from the rest of the ajax libraries and frame. To download a file the application uses the following code. Good afternoon in my timezone i work as software developer in an enterprise, and recently i was exposed to extjs. But in my current project, the file is not created at the server, rather the contents are just streamed to the browser with proper headers. These tutorials will help you learn the essentials of ext js using basics to advance level topics. Extjs 4 ajax request and response example using java. Highstock extension for extjs 4 joe kuan defunct code.

430 378 1515 995 776 1080 438 1400 1200 962 290 104 1399 549 803 922 279 163 1570 677 1625 585 1533 922 930 280 1116 1430 808 591 587 650 896 709 913